Mob kills suspected gangster for 'stealing' more than 1m/-

A man in Tarime District, Mara Region  was murdered by an angry mob after he was caught allegedly stealing assorted items from a shop worth more than 1m/-.
During the night of March 29, Mseti  Waitara (32) of Bikongwe sub-village in Nyankoni village, Itiryo ward was allegedly stealing goods from a shop owned by Nchagwa Chaegere.
 
Regional Police Commander (RPC) for Tarime/Rorya Special Police Zone, ACP Andrew Satta, said three other suspects were arrested by police in collaboration with people in the area.
 
He said on the fateful night a group of people suspected to be gangsters armed with firearms, and traditional weapons stormed into a shop of Nchagwa Chegere, and managed to steal items worth 1,145,600/-. 
 
“But, Chegere called for help, and  nearby villagers came to rescue him and the wananchi managed beat Mseti  until he breathed his last, ” the RPC said.
 
“After few minutes, our police officers arrived at the scene and found that the man was already dead,” he said, adding that with the support of wananchi, police started hunting for the gangsters who had fled and managed to arrest them.
 
Those who were arrested include Morange  Choronga (28), Chacha  Waitara (27) and Magaigwa Mohabe (33) all from Kangariani village in the district.
 
Police are interrogating the suspects before taking them to court.
Mob justice has become prevalent in Tanzania lately.
 
Police have since urged people to desist from taking the law into their own hands.
